Steve, I have a vintage (we're talking really old...) spreadsheet from OS/390 days that reads the printout of the service definition - here's the blurb from it
This spreadsheet allows you to format an OS/390 WLM Service Definition into spreadsheet tables. It is simply a viewing tool and not in any kind a service definition editor. On the WLM Administrative Application Main Menu select the File Option and Print the service dfeinition. The output is written to a file. Download this file by using EBCDIC to ASCII conversion to your workstation. Not sure if it will work with current WLM definitions, but you're welcome to try it.
